Legal Representation of Companies
An agent for corporations works as the lawful depictive licensed to act upon behalf of the company in numerous official capabilities, such as receiving legal notifications, signing files, and carrying out negotiations. This duty is critical since it ensures that the corporation keeps a consistent factor of call for lawful and administrative purposes, fostering efficient interaction between the entity and external parties. The marked agent has to typically live within the territory where the firm is signed up, and their appointment is frequently mandated by state legislation or company laws. This representative's obligations consist of approving service of procedure, which safeguards the company's legal civil liberties by ensuring it is quickly informed of suits or lawsuits versus it. Failure to maintain a proper representative can result in legal fines, consisting of the prospective loss of the corporation's good standing or the inability to defend itself in court. The visit of an agent is usually formalized with main paperwork submitted to the relevant state company, and the information must be kept current to make certain recurring compliance. On the whole, the agent functions as the company's legal extension, promoting smooth lawful operations and aiding the business stick to statutory needs that regulate company conduct and liability.

Business Representative Responsibilities and Legal Ramifications
The role of a representative for a corporation is critical in ensuring the smooth operation and lawful conformity of the business entity. A representative acts upon behalf of the firm to participate in contracts, manage daily transactions, and stand for the firm's rate of interests in lawful matters. This position needs a clear understanding of the representative's authority, which can be express, indicated, or apparent, depending upon the circumstances and the extent of their consultation. The representative's activities can bind the corporation, making their conduct critically important, specifically in areas like employment, sales, and service arrangements. As a result of the possible obligations entailed, firms commonly establish strict guidelines and oversight devices to check their agents' activities. Representatives owe fiduciary duties to the company, including loyalty, good faith, and the responsibility to stay clear of conflicts of interest, making certain that their activities benefit the business instead than individual rate of interests. Lawful implications occur when agents surpass their authority or dedicate misbehavior, possibly resulting in obligation for both the representative and the corporation, particularly if 3rd celebrations rely on the representative's representations. Because of this, understanding the legal boundaries and duties of a representative is crucial for company administration and risk monitoring, emphasizing the demand for well-drafted agency arrangements and continuous training. On the whole, agents offer as essential links in between the corporation and the external world, and their conduct directly influences the company's online reputation, legal standing, and functional success.
